Benromach Distillery
ABV: 40%
Age: 18 Years Old
Style: Single Malt
Country: Scotland
Region: N/A
Overall
Score
8.1
Nose
Intense and colourful. A basket of ripe summer fruit (apricot, peach) with a fresh lemony character. Becomes biscuity (shortbread) with water. Pleasant dry oakiness in the back.
Palate
Smooth and velvety. Oak and spices tend to prevail over the fruit.
Finish
Dry, spicy and slightly astringent.
Comment
A vibrant, characterful malt, drier on the palate and finish than expected from the nose.
